Fig. 4. Brain temperature as a function of carotid blood temperature (AiDi),
and frequency distribution of blood temperature (AiiDii), in four
ostriches. The 5 min values of blood temperature were sorted into classes of
0.1°C width. Values in AiDi are means ± S.D. and minima and
maxima of brain temperature at each class of blood temperature. AiiDii
show absolute frequencies at which each class of blood temperature occurred;
N=2304 data points for ostrich 1 (A), 1728 for ostrich 3 (B), 1440
for ostrich 5 (C) and 4032 for ostrich 4 (D). The lines of identity of brain
and blood temperatures are shown in AiDi.
